KUALA LUMPUR, July 29 — Harimau Malaya midfielder Wan Kuzain Wan Ahmad Kamal described his superb free-kick goal in Malaysia's 4-0 victory over Laos in their 2026 ASEAN Cup Group B match as a dream come true.

The US-based Sporting JAX player said the more than 30-hour journey to join the national team was worthwhile after scoring his first international goal in only his second appearance for Malaysia at the Kuala Lumpur Football Stadium in Cheras last night.

"It's amazing to score for your country in my second cap. It's like a dream. If I'm still asleep, don't wake me up right now.

"I think he (the Laos goalkeeper) thought I was going to cross it, so why not? The opportunity turned into a special moment and I'm glad it went in," he told reporters after the match.

Wan Kuzain hopes to earn more playing time in the coming matches to continue proving his value to the national team.

"We're going to have fun. Thailand and Malaysia have a long history, so I'm glad to play my part in it in the near future. It's going to be a great game.

"That's what I was looking forward to after flying more than 30 hours. I knew it wasn't going to be easy with jet lag, lack of sleep, new teammates and a new camp. Whether I got five minutes, 15 minutes or the full 90 minutes, I'm happy to play my role and continue my journey with Malaysia football," he said.

Malaysia lead Group B with six points, followed by Thailand and Myanmar on three points each, while the Philippines and Laos are yet to open their accounts.

Harimau Malaya began their campaign with a 2-1 win over Myanmar in Yangon last Saturday and will travel to Bangkok to face seven-time champions Thailand at the Rajamangala Stadium this Saturday.

The top two teams from each group will advance to the semi-finals.
